Gold Medal awarded posthumously to Joan Uriach

On 17 November 2025, the Board of Trustees of the Gran Teatre del Liceu presented, posthumously, the Gold Medal to Dr Joan Uriach Marsal, founder and president of the Uriach Foundation, who passed away in December 2024, in recognition of his affection for and philanthropic commitment to the Liceu and to Catalan culture more broadly.

A businessman and patron of the arts with a strong artistic and cultural sensibility, he was noted for his close ties to Barcelona’s business, social and cultural fabric, and for his active involvement in key cultural institutions in the country. His inclusive vision and his commitment to the development of culture, and opera in particular, have left a valuable legacy, which also earned him the Creu de Sant Jordi in 1987.
